What are Large Language Models (LLMs)?

At their core, LLMs are sophisticated artificial intelligence algorithms trained on massive datasets of text and code. They excel at understanding, generating, and manipulating human language. Think of them as powerful engines capable of processing and producing text in a way that mimics human creativity and comprehension. Examples include models like Google’s Gemini (formerly Bard), OpenAI’s GPT series (ChatGPT), and Meta’s Llama.

Unlike traditional AI that might perform specific tasks like image recognition, LLMs are incredibly versatile. They can write blog posts, answer customer queries, translate languages, summarize text, and even generate marketing copy that aligns with your brand voice. They learn patterns and relationships within the data they’re trained on, enabling them to predict and generate text that is contextually relevant and coherent. How LLMs Can Transform Your Marketing Efforts

The possibilities for using LLMs in marketing are vast and constantly evolving. Here are some key areas where LLMs can make a significant impact:

Content Creation and Curation

Struggling to consistently produce high-quality content? LLMs can help. They can generate blog posts, social media updates, email newsletters, website copy, and more. While it’s crucial to edit and refine the output to maintain your brand voice and ensure accuracy, LLMs can provide a solid starting point and significantly reduce content creation time. Remember to focus on creating original and valuable content that differentiates you from the competition. Consider how LLMs can assist with research and outlining, allowing you to focus on providing unique insights.

Personalized Marketing at Scale

Customers expect personalized experiences, but creating them manually can be incredibly time-consuming. LLMs can analyze customer data to understand individual preferences and tailor marketing messages accordingly. This could involve generating personalized product recommendations, crafting email subject lines that resonate with specific segments, or even creating dynamic website content that adapts to user behavior. This personalized approach can significantly improve engagement and conversion rates.

Improved SEO Performance

LLMs can assist with various SEO tasks, from keyword research to on-page optimization. They can analyze search engine results pages (SERPs) to identify relevant keywords and content gaps. They can also help you optimize your website content for specific keywords, ensuring it is both informative and search-engine friendly. As search engines like Google increasingly prioritize helpful and high-quality content, leveraging LLMs for SEO can be a game-changer. Enhanced Customer Service

LLMs power sophisticated chatbots that can handle customer inquiries 24/7. These chatbots can answer frequently asked questions, provide product information, troubleshoot issues, and even escalate complex cases to human agents. By providing instant and accurate support, LLM-powered chatbots can improve customer satisfaction and reduce the burden on your customer service team. Market Research and Analysis

LLMs can analyze large datasets of market data, social media conversations, and customer feedback to identify trends and insights. This information can be invaluable for understanding customer needs, identifying new opportunities, and developing effective marketing strategies. Ethical Considerations and Best Practices

While LLMs offer immense potential, it’s essential to use them responsibly and ethically. Here are some key considerations:

* **Transparency:** Be transparent with your audience about using AI-generated content.
* **Accuracy:** Always verify the accuracy of information generated by LLMs.
* **Bias:** Be aware that LLMs can sometimes reflect biases present in the data they were trained on.
* **Originality:** Use LLMs as a tool to enhance your creativity, not replace it. Ensure your content remains original and valuable.
* **Data Privacy:** Protect customer data and comply with privacy regulations.

FAQ Section

Q: Are LLMs going to replace marketers?

A: No, LLMs are tools that augment and enhance the capabilities of marketers, not replace them. Human creativity, strategic thinking, and emotional intelligence are still essential for effective marketing. LLMs can handle repetitive tasks, provide data-driven insights, and generate content ideas, but marketers are needed to provide direction, ensure quality, and build meaningful relationships with customers.

Q: How much do LLMs cost to use for marketing?

A: The cost of using LLMs varies depending on the specific model, the usage level, and the pricing plan. Some LLMs offer free tiers with limited usage, while others require a subscription or pay-per-use fees. It’s important to research different options and choose the one that best fits your budget and needs.

Q: What are the biggest challenges of using LLMs in marketing?

A: Some of the biggest challenges include ensuring accuracy, mitigating bias, maintaining originality, and protecting data privacy. It’s also important to have a clear understanding of how LLMs work and how to effectively integrate them into your marketing workflows. Continuous learning and adaptation are essential for staying ahead of the curve in this rapidly evolving field.
